R-Studio 9 Network Technician Features
- Rights to install R-Studio temporarily on any computer within your organization or on your customer's computer.
- Ability to run R-Studio from a removable device like a CD or USB flash drive, known as R-Studio Technician Portable.
- Rights and capability to run R-Studio Technician Emergency on any computer, whether it's yours or your customer's. This emergency feature is helpful for data recovery in situations where the machine cannot start. It works on Windows, Macintosh, Linux, and UNIX operating systems.
- Availability of a single package that includes versions for Windows, Macintosh, and Linux. You can choose the appropriate version for each specific case or requirement.

Specific file system features support
- Recognition of localized names (support for non-English or special character filenames).
- Support for NTFS encrypted files, NTFS alternative data streams, NTFS data deduplication, NTFS LogFile, NTFS Symbolic Links & Directory Junctions.
- Processing of HFS+ journal (for Mac) and support for HFS+ extended attributes and HFS+ compressed files.
- Journal processing and support for extended attributes for Ext2/Ext3/Ext4 file systems and UFS (Unix File System).
- Recovery of original names and paths for files that were deleted and sent to the Recycle Bin (Windows) or Trash (Mac).
